Why Proper Storage Matters The purpose of freezing meat is to hinder the growth of bacteria that can result in foodborne illness. Although freezing keeps bacteria dormant, it does not kill them. If the chicken is not cooked to the right temperature before you thaw it, the germs could reactivate and start to grow.  Plus, freezer burn can reduce the quality of your chicken. Ice crystals can cause the exterior of your chicken to become dry, rough, and unpleasant-tasting.  Properly Packaging Your Chicken The key to avoiding freezer burn is to package your chicken properly.  Take your chicken out of its original packing and transfer it to a freezer-safe container or a
